Bitcoin hits record $28,600 as 2020 rally powers on
The world's most popular cryptocurrency was last up 3.7 per cent at $28,375. Since breaking $20,000 for the first time on Dec. 16 it has surged by nearly half.

Bitcoin has increasingly seen demand from larger US investors, in particular, attracted by its perceived inflation-hedging qualities and the potential for quick gains, as well as expectations it would become a mainstream payments method.
